Output 176b425cd5feaeaa7305c0b018c99e954020b3a1287e305cf87dceb9c7765fa4:4

value
629426159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c788595a39163a03822635254360d3050457314b OP_EQUAL
address
MS6C3JRwqAyJ8CnXE7hSFwocdGNwPbdXtV
transaction
176b425cd5feaeaa7305c0b018c99e954020b3a1287e305cf87dceb9c7765fa4
spent
true